Finally, the sun stayed out long enough to do stuff outside. One of the things I wanted to try was setting up the multi-feed for my 1.2m CM dish in hope of recreating it.

The goal is to create a multi-feed arrangement for 1w and 5e. These are generally borderline here on anything less than 1m and 1.2m gives 24/7 reception with decent rain margin on both (except SES-5).

The primary focus is 1w, so aligned the dish on that first...

2017-08-05 14.21.51.jpg 2017-08-05 14.21.37.jpg

14.5dB - not bad, considering my 1.8m gets 17dB on the same transponder...

5E was 12.5dB (no picture).

After a LOT of faffing, these are the maximum signals I could get in multi-feed setup.

1W (shown as 3E on meter) and 5E respectively...

And here's how it looks.

2017-08-05 16.21.23.jpg

Err... frankly, I think it's a pretty awful design. The one for Gibertinis is much more solid - this is nothing short of a glorified meccano set. But... it works.
